Biography
Joseph B. Wirthlin, serving as an LDS apostle, combined spiritual insight with a warm smile, visiting members from Utah to across the globe and drawing people into the faith through service and reassurance. His addresses often referenced his own experiences as a husband, father, and businessman, grounding doctrine in daily life and encouraging listeners to lift one another up.
He also championed humanitarian efforts, knitting together church and community leaders to respond to crises and then to stay engaged during their recovery. He is buried at Salt Lake City Cemetery, leaving behind congregations who still cherish his gentle guidance.
